Valance Rod Installation in Conroe, TX
Valance rod installation services involve attaching decorative rods beneath window treatments to hold valances, drapes, or curtains in place. This service covers a variety of projects, including updating existing window coverings, adding new decorative accents, or replacing worn or outdated hardware. Homeowners typically seek valance rod installation to enhance the aesthetic appeal of their interiors, improve window functionality, or achieve a specific style look. Before requesting installation, property owners often want to understand the types of rods available, the appropriate sizes for their windows, and how the hardware will complement their existing decor.
When considering valance rod installation, property owners should evaluate the size and weight of their window treatments to select suitable hardware. It’s also helpful to determine the preferred style and material of the rods, whether traditional, modern, or custom designs, to match the room’s decor. Accurate measurements are essential to ensure proper fit and stability, especially for larger or heavier window coverings. Clear communication about the desired aesthetic and any specific requirements can help ensure the installation process aligns with the homeowner’s vision.

Valance Rod Installation Questions
What are valance rods used for? Valance rods support decorative window treatments and help conceal curtain hardware for a polished look.
What types of valance rods are available? Options include metal, wood, and adjustable rods to match various window styles and decor preferences.
How are valance rods installed? Installation typically involves mounting brackets on the window frame or wall, ensuring secure support for the valance.
Can valance rods be replaced or upgraded? Yes, existing valance rods can be swapped out for new styles or upgraded to better suit changing decor needs.
